摘要
A stabilized 2 or 3D silica sphere structure was Successfully prepared by a 3-step method. First, the surfaces of silica spheres were modified with a functional silane coupling agent 3-methacryloxypropyltrimethoxysilane (gamma-MPS); then, the surface-modified silica spheres were self-assembled at the liquid/liquid interface to fabricate a two- or three-dimensional ordered structure; and finally, the formed ordered structure was stabilized by a stable polymerization reaction among the modified silica spheres. The polymerized silica sphere film can be transferred from solution to quartz Substrates without destroying its ordered structure. This ordered structure could be potentially used as a photonic band gap material or the template for fabrication of other highly ordered structures. (C) 2009 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
